Nodes:
Network nodes represent proteins
splice isoforms or post-translational modifications are collapsed, i.e. each node represents all the proteins produced by a single, protein-coding gene locus.

Edges:
Edges represent protein-protein associations
associations are meant to be specific and meaningful, i.e. proteins jointly contribute to a shared function; this does not necessarily mean they are physically binding to each other.

Ta0099Probable histidyl-tRNA synthetase; Strong similarity to known protein: Arabidopsis thaliana histidyl-tRNA synthetase mRNA, complete cds; TREMBL:AF020715_1; Belongs to the class-II aminoacyl-tRNA synthetase family. (426 aa)
